Canadian Otter vs Gray Marmot

Lontra canadensis compared with Marmota baibacina

Taxonomic Classification

Rank Canadian Otter Gray Marmot
Kingdom same Animalia (động vật) Animalia (động vật)
Phylum same Chordata (động vật có dây sống) Chordata (động vật có dây sống)
Class same Mammalia (lớp Thú) Mammalia (lớp Thú)
Order Carnivora (bộ Ăn thịt) Rodentia (Bộ Gặm nhấm)
Family Mustelidae (Weasels & Otters) Sciuridae (Squirrels)
Genus Lontra Marmota
Species Lontra canadensis Marmota baibacina

Evolutionary Relationship

Canadian Otter and Gray Marmot share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(lớp Thú)
